Donald "Don" Dean Ewing, age 77, died at home surrounded by family on December 20, 2017. He was born in Rawson, Ohio on December 9th, 1940 to the late Anna Jane and Gorby Ewing. He graduated from Findlay High School in 1958. He lived in Findlay and retired from Cooper Tire and Rubber Co. in 2002 after 43 years. Don was a member of the Moose, serving as a past Governor and the Sons of Amvets, where he was an officer. He was a devoted, longstanding supporter of the Indians, Browns, and Findlay Oilers. Don enjoyed bowling, golfing, and fishing with family and friends. He is survived by his wife of 36 years: Donna M. Ewing; his daughters: Donna R. (Bob) Magley of Angola, IN, and Debra L. (Blake) Gilley of Lexington, KY. He was a proud grandfather of 6 grandkids: Truman J. Magley of Lake City, FL, Jorja E. (Clay) McFadden of Louisville, KY, Carlena M. (Glenn) Crawford of Waterloo, IN, Rachael A. (Zach) Jones, Dylan M. Gilley, and Sarah I. Gilley all of Lexington, KY. Don was particularly fond of his first great-granddaughter: Zoie J. Jones. He is also survived by his brother-in-law, Donald Tufts of Fostoria Don was preceded in death by a sister: Karen Tufts.
